KFears (they/them) | I did Openstack as a job | 15:04:00 |
KFears (they/them) | Basically there are like 5 services that work decently, everything else is best-effort. Dependencies between services are not always clear, there are a bunch of feature flags for everything, the whole thing is thousands of poorly written Python lines. The only real deployment mode is a bunch of shitty Ansible playbooks, they often need to be re-ran for reasons, communication between services is done with a central RabbitMQ, and the whole thing is basically a distributed monolith with no graceful failure at all. Many services don't work in default configuration, if they work at all. Each deployment is basically megabytes of poorly stitched custom configs, version cherry-picks, and patches to make it work at all | 15:13:46 |
